RagePlugin.exe Destination Folder Access Denied

Featured Replies

Good day everyone! I just updated my RPH to the latest version but not before having to delete all files from the previous version and verifying game integrity using Steam. After downloading v0.58 of RPH I extracted all contents to the main folder of my GTA V but it ends up showing a "Destination Folder Access Denied" error. Some files were successfully copied and I was able to pinpoint the file causing the error which was RAGEPluginHook.exe. 

Steps I've taken so far without success:
*Taking ownership of the folder (Using my PC username, Administrator, Administrators, Everyone)

*Turning off UAC

*Extracting the file elsewhere, unblocking it, then copy-pasting/cut-pasting it to the game folder

I have found the culprit after a friend suggested that I try disabling my antivirus (I am running Avast antivirus). True enough, I disabled the shields using the avast shield control and tried copying the file and it worked!!! :woot: 

It never crossed my mind that my antivirus could be the main culprit :ninja: as most of the access denied errors suggest taking ownership of the affected folders and other solutions such as changing admin privileges and file control settings .
